Abstract (EN)

In this study, we aimed to synthesis of new organic dyes having fluorescent properties and biological activities which will be used for sensor application. For this purpose hydroxy, methyl, naphthyl, methoxy and amino group containing coumarin derivatives have been synthesized and their structures were identified by elemental analysis techniques, FT-IR and 1H-NMR spectroscopic techniques. In addition, evaluation of the visible absorption and emission properties of the coumarin derivatives were carried out in different solvents. Two of the compounds synthesized coumarin derivatives, 4-methyl-2H-benzo[h]chromen-2-one (C-1) and 7-methoxy-4-methyl-2H-chromen-2-one (C-2) were oxidize to aldehyde with selenic acid Coumarin-oxazol-5-one derivatives were synthesized with this aldehyde and several aryl glycine by Erlenmeyer reaction. Synthesised compounds are purified by column chromotography and recrystallisation techniques. The photophysical properties of the synthesized derivatives were investigated by UV-vis absorption and emission spectroscopy in solutions and immobilized phases. In order to evaluate the availability of (4Z)-4-[(7-methoxy-2-oxo-2H-chromen-4-yl)methylene]-2-phenyl-1,3-oxazol-5(4H)-one (CAZ-5), (4Z)-4-[(7-methoxy-2-oxo-2H-chromen-4-yl)methylene]-2-(1-naphthyl)-1,3-oxazol-5(4H)-one (CAZ-6) and (4Z)-4-[(7-methoxy-2-oxo-2H-chromen-4-yl)methylene]-2-(4-methylphenyl)-1,3-oxazol-5(4H)-one (CAZ-8) derivatives carbon dioxide sensing, in the second stage of the study determination of the acidity constant has been performed in the two polymer matrix and seven different solvents. Another part of study, the interactions between bovine serum albumin (BSA) and two substituted hydroxychromone derivatives of coumarin, 3-hydroxy-7,8,9,10-tetrahydro-6H-benzo[c]chromen-6-on (C-8) and 1,3-dihydroxy-7,8,9,10-tetrahydro-6H-benzo[c]chromen-6-on (C-11), were investigated by fluorescence quenching and UV-vis absorption spectroscopy.
